Record-Breaking Duos: Top 5 Highest Partnerships In ODI History

Legendary batting partnerships have demonstrated consistency in cricket as well as run thousands of runs with outstanding averages. Their teams' success relied significantly on their performances full of important centuries and fifties; this also motivated next cricketers. So here is a list of top 5 partnerships who hold the title of having the highest partnership runs in the ODI history.

Sourav Ganguly and Sachin Tendulkar: Both legendary Indian batters have played in 176 matches, where they accumulated 8,227 runs in 176 matches at an average of 47.55 with included 26 centuries and 29 half-centuries.

Mahela Jayawardene and Kumar Sangakkara: Both Sri Lankan legends have played in 151 matches, where they accumulated 5,992 runs in 151 matches at an average of 41.61 with included 15 centuries and 32 half-centuries.

Tillakaratne Dilshan and Kumar Sangakkara: Both legendary Sri Lankan batters have played in 108 matches, where they accumulated 5,475 runs in 108 matches at an average of 53.67 with included 20 centuries and 19 half-centuries.

Marvan Atapattu and Sanath Jayasuriya: The two former Sri Lankan skippers have played in 144 matches, where they accumulated 5,462 runs in 144 matches at an average of 39.29 with included 14 centuries and 26 half-centuries.

Adam Gilchrist and Matthew Hayden: Both legendary Australian batters played in 117 matches, where they accumulated 5,409 runs in 117 matches at an average of 47.44 with included 16 centuries and 29 half-centuries.
